[請益] 計算點擊數

看板PHP作者 (拋又)時間11年前 (2014/10/17 15:02), 編輯推噓6(6015)
留言21則, 6人參與, 最新討論串1/1
我想做一個分析 網站上有不同的商品連結 想做統計每個使用者 點擊各品牌的次數 目前想法是點一次就insert進資料庫 品牌,使用者名,時間 這樣要如何計算比較方便呢 想作成表格如下 使用者 品牌1 品牌2 品牌3 powyo 2 50 12 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 210.62.185.25 ※ 文章網址: http://www.ptt.cc/bbs/PHP/M.1413529365.A.B06.html

10/17 15:20, , 1F
user_id, product_id, created_at
10/17 15:20, 1F

10/17 15:21, , 2F
sorry...brand_id = =...
10/17 15:21, 2F

10/17 15:34, , 3F
可以推直接用GA 做就好嗎XD 不要自幹
10/17 15:34, 3F

10/17 17:07, , 4F
什麼是GA?
10/17 17:07, 4F

10/17 17:08, , 5F
硬幹是可以做出來 但太麻煩了 不知有沒有好方法= =
10/17 17:08, 5F

10/17 17:09, , 6F
每個使用者的品牌都要count 想到就頭痛..
10/17 17:09, 6F

10/17 17:11, , 7F
Google Analytics?
10/17 17:11, 7F

10/17 17:36, , 8F
一點也不麻煩吧
10/17 17:36, 8F

10/17 17:37, , 9F
select count(user_id), tbl.* from tbl
10/17 17:37, 9F

10/17 17:37, , 10F
group by brand_id
10/17 17:37, 10F

10/17 17:56, , 11F
這樣可以算出每個品牌被使用者點了多少次嗎?
10/17 17:56, 11F

10/17 17:56, , 12F
忘記要先group user_id => group by user_id, brand_id
10/17 17:56, 12F

10/17 17:58, , 13F
你這樣說我就懂了 不過我已經下班 只好下禮拜一在試試看
10/17 17:58, 13F

10/17 17:58, , 14F
感恩
10/17 17:58, 14F

10/17 18:01, , 15F
這樣出來的結果 假設有8個品牌 就會有8個值嗎?
10/17 18:01, 15F

10/17 20:27, , 16F
userA brandA countA , userB brandB countB
10/17 20:27, 16F

10/17 20:28, , 17F
userA brandB countX blahblah
10/17 20:28, 17F

10/17 21:17, , 18F
10/17 21:17, 18F

10/17 23:27, , 19F
每次點擊就去資料庫搜使用者and產品,當存在時就用update
10/17 23:27, 19F

10/17 23:28, , 20F
+1,不存在時就insert 使用者、產品、數量=1
10/17 23:28, 20F

10/19 02:09, , 21F
Google Analytics event tracking +1
10/19 02:09, 21F
文章代碼(AID): #1KGByLi6 (PHP)
文章代碼(AID): #1KGByLi6 (PHP)